SD card/mini-reader plugged into USB
 
Has anyone out there tried this? Just curious, can't see why it wouldn't work. I have a bunch of 1 GB SD cards and would be nice to use these instead of getting another usb jump-drive.

wiltshire559 11-03-2007 04:51 AM

I have a 4GB card plugged into my USB port. Only thing I use anymore. Got tired of burning DVD every time I made changes to my music collection. If the price of a 16GB SD card drops enough I will get one so I can fit my entire collection on it.
